Job description

A rapidly-growing company that is determined to revolutionize the FinTech industry with their innovative platform and solutions, is looking for a Senior Data Engineer. The engineer will be responsible for ensuring that the source systems, derived tables, and data product’s transformation backlog are delivered. The company is developing a comprehensive and interactive trading platform to help investors maintain and grow their money. This is an exciting opportunity for engineers who are determined to prove themselves ahead of their peers while learning from industry experts. 

 

Job Responsibilities:

  • Take responsibility for the information architecture and how it can be developed to meet business strategy and functional requirements by providing a platform and support system for data analytics that will make it simple and common to access and share data
  • In order to create and maintain data pipelines for various data sources and communicate with system owners, examine and apply tools like Databricks, Azure Events Hub, Azure Data Lake, and Synapse are used
  • To support use cases, work with real-time data input and modifications.
  • Participate in scenarios where you are on call to help with any catastrophic failures
  • Support colleagues' thoughts and their understanding of new ideas
  • Work with the Azure stack and gain a general grasp of the engineering work made by the Data team.
  • Participate in the production support on-call schedule
  • Combine strong analytical skills with a thorough knowledge of business to create exceptional data engineering capabilities that will give the corporation the benefits it expects
  • Interact with the Management, Data Science, Reporting, and Business Partnering teams in order to play a crucial position in the Data Transformation Program
  • Analyze challenging data, then communicate the findings
  • Use cutting-edge technology in a cloud-based environment with a multidisciplinary team of analysts, data scientists, data engineers, and SMEs to improve the quality of data-based choices made across the organization
  • Produce and work with quality data and technology to guarantee data consistency
  • Develop new products actively and help BAU initiatives with other senior and lead engineers
  • Ensure that Ad hoc data requests and production difficulties are supported
  • Work on process improvement, create JIRA issues, and troubleshoot BAU-related issues

Job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s/Master’s degree in Engineering, Computer Science (or equivalent experience)
  • At least 9+ years of relevant experience as a data engineer
  • Expertise in creating ETL workflows, data warehousing, and Big Data processing, as well as effective and reliable data pipelines
  • Extensive experience working with SQL, Python, and PySpark
  • Demonstrable working experience and understanding of Azure Databricks, Azure Events Hub, Azure Data Lake, Azure Synapse, and Azure SQL
  • Prolific experience writing frameworks with Python
  • Solid background in data analytics and business processing mapping.
  • Prior knowledge of real-time development and corporate data modeling principles
  • Outstanding political insight and prioritization skills 
  • Excellent debugging and problem-solving abilities
  • Nice to have some Data Engineering certification (such as Azure Data Engineer or Google Certified Professional)
  • Fluent in spoken and written English communication
